Why does water keep running in washing machine?

Why does water keep running in washing machine? The reason your washer will not stop filling could be because the hose has either clogged, fallen off, or gotten a hole in it. If there is a hole in the hose, it will reduce the pressure and cause the water level switch not to shut off power to the water inlet valve.

Why is my washer filling with water when not in use? If you find clean water filling up the drum when the washer is not being used this could be due to contamination from your cold water supply clogging in the water valve of your washing machine. There is a filter fitted in the valve to catch this debris and can be easily cleaned.

Why does my Hotpoint washing machine keep filling with water? If the washer continues to fill with water even when it is not getting power, this indicates that the water inlet valve is defective. If the water inlet valve is defective, replace it. The pressure switch shuts off power to the water inlet valve when the proper water level is reached.

Why leave washer door open?

It’s more common for mold and mildew to develop in front-loading washers, but Better Homes and Gardens says it can happen in top-loaders, too — especially in warm, humid climates. For this reason, Consumer Reports recommends leaving the door or lid open in between loads to give the machine time to dry.

How to wash off lead?

Eat and/or drink in areas where lead-containing products are not being handled or processed. Use an effective lead removal product to clean your hands. Washing skin with standard soap and water is not enough to remove lead residues. NIOSH researchers have developed wipes that can remove 98% of lead residues from skin.

Should you wash cast iron with soap?

Contrary to popular belief, you can use a small amount of soap to clean cast iron cookware! Large amounts of soap can strip the seasoning off your pan, but you can easily re-season your pan as needed. … Our cast iron cookware should be washed by hand. A dishwasher will remove the seasoning and likely cause rust.

When starting washing machine pipes make noises?

If there is high water pressure where you live, chances are your pipes sometimes make a loud slamming or vibrating noise. This happens because water pressure in the pipe meets complete resistance when a valve or faucet closes. In washing machines, which have fast-closing fill valves, this is especially common.

Do i have to wash fish before cooking?

The USDA cautions: “do not rinse raw fish, seafood, meat, and poultry. Bacteria in these raw juices can splash and spread to other foods and surfaces. Cooking foods thoroughly will kill harmful bacteria.”

How to wash off pen ink?

Place a paper towel under the stain and sponge it with rubbing alcohol. Use an eyedropper to apply alcohol directly onto the stain or, for a larger spot, pour the alcohol into a small dish, immerse the stained area and soak for 15 minutes. The ink should begin to dissolve almost immediately.

How to wash with a cast on your leg?

Sealable plastic bags can be fit over a cast to keep it safe from water. Newspaper bags, bread bags, or small trash bags usually work well. You would pull a bag over the cast and seal it on top using a rubber band or duct tape. Rubber bands may be gentler on the skin, and allow you to reuse the bag after showering.

Where is the location windshield washer reservoir?

On most cars, the washer fluid reservoir is located at the back of the engine bay, near the base of the windshield. The tank is usually translucent, allowing you to see whether there is fluid in the reservoir or not.

How to charge for pressure washing jobs?

It typically costs between $0.08 and $0.35 per square foot to do pressure washing. This figure depends on the average rates in your region. A pressure washer will charge $0.40 to $0.80 per square foot if there are problems like stains, dirt or mold that take longer to clean, according to CostHelper.
